Bison Farming Core Six Income Drivers
Productive Herd Size And Annual Sale Volume
Herd Size and Sale Volume
Herd size sets revenue capacity, but it also raises land, feed, labor, and reserve needs. In the model, the herd grows from 50 to 200 breeding females, with one breeding cycle and one juvenile per female each year, so surviving juveniles rise from 45 to 190 after losses.
That can lift annual sale volume and owner income, but only if processing slots, hauling, and working cash keep pace. If the herd grows faster than pasture and cash, margin gets squeezed fast, and the extra animals turn into inventory pressure instead of profit.
Track Capacity Before You Add Females
Here’s the quick math: count breeding females, expected juveniles, survival losses, and retained juveniles. A bigger herd only helps if the farm can support more live sales or meat sales without blowing up feed bills or storage costs.
Track breeding females monthly.
Track juvenile survival after losses.
Track retained versus sold juveniles.
Track pasture, processing, and cash limits.
Watch the bottlenecks that cap owner pay: land capacity, slaughter dates, and cash tied up in animals. If those three do not scale with herd size, revenue can rise while free cash and take-home profit stay flat.

Direct-To-Consumer Bison Meat Pricing
DTC Meat Pricing
When bison meat sells direct to consumers, price is the main income lever. Modeled DTC meat brings $45 to $55 per kg versus $30 to $38 per kg wholesale, so the gross spread is about $7 to $25 per kg before added selling costs. That spread can raise owner pay fast, but only if orders stay steady.
The catch is the extra cost stack. The modeled DTC mix rises from 300% to 450%, so marketing, packaging, freezer storage, compliance, and fulfillment become real cost centers. Selling quarters, halves, or retail cuts can lift gross revenue, but it also adds inventory risk and more sales work.
Track Net DTC Margin
Measure net DTC margin per kg, not just sticker price. Here’s the quick math: if DTC adds $7 to $25/kg over wholesale, all DTC-specific costs must stay below that spread. Watch cut mix, packaging, freezer days, and fulfillment labor, because those items decide whether the price lift turns into cash for the owner.
kg sold DTC versus wholesale
average price per kg
packaging and compliance cost
freezer storage time
fulfillment labor per order
If higher DTC volume needs more staff or leaves meat sitting in cold storage, cash flow can tighten even with stronger revenue. A clean rule helps: price each cut so the added margin covers the added work, then keep the wholesale channel as a backup outlet for slower-moving inventory.
Processing, Hauling, And Storage Access
Processor Access and Net Cut Value
Processing access can cap income even when the herd is ready. At 500 to 600 kg per head and DTC prices of $45 to $55/kg, gross meat value is about $22,500 to $33,000 per animal. Wholesale at $30 to $38/kg is lower at $15,000 to $22,800.
The real margin depends on slaughter fees, cut-and-wrap, inspection type, hauling miles, cut yield, packaging, freezer space, and unsold inventory. If a slot slips, cash slips too. One missed harvest date can push revenue into the next month and tie up working capital.
Lock Slots and Track All-in Cost
Track all-in cost per kg by channel: slaughter, inspection, cut-and-wrap, packaging, hauling, and storage. Compare that to realized price, not list price. If DTC net per kg stays well above wholesale after fees, keep more meat in DTC; if freezer turns slow, shift volume to wholesale.
Book processor dates early, batch loads to cut hauling miles, and pre-sell boxes before harvest. Watch these controls:
Booked slots versus harvest date
Net price per kg by channel
Days of freezer inventory
Unsold share by cut mix
If inspection rules or packaging costs rise, they hit owner pay fast because they reduce the cash left after the herd is sold.

Land, Pasture, And Feed Cost Structure
Land, Pasture, and Feed Cost Structure
Land and feed are the margin filter. Revenue only reaches owner pay after pasture acres, hay, leased pasture rent, mortgage or debt service, fencing, water, and drought costs are covered. In this model, herd volume can grow from 50 to 200 breeding females, but if carrying capacity does not rise with it, winter feed and stocking density can wipe out gross margin.
Owned land may lower rent, but it can add fixed payments that keep cash tight. Leased pasture can protect cash flow if the term matches herd growth and seasonal feed needs. The owner’s take-home income improves only when land cost per animal stays below the value of each sale; otherwise, higher sales just fund more feed.
Match Herd Size to Acres
Track acres per head, winter hay days, and total land cost per animal before adding stock. Tie herd growth to pasture inventory, not just sales demand. If drought or hay prices jump, slow breeding, sell fewer retained animals, or move more stock to leased ground so cash flow stays intact.
